Most of those error codes you listed are specific to either WiFi issues on your end, ISP disconnects/glitches, or internet congestion in your area. Make sure to check out these troubleshooting steps to be absolutely certain it's not your own connection: https://www.bungie.net/en/Help/Troubleshoot?oid=13610 https://www.bungie.net/en/Help/Troubleshoot?oid=13603 https://www.bungie.net/en/Help/Troubleshoot?oid=13602 Besides the most common first step being to switch to a hard wired connection if you're using WiFi, you may be having an issue with your ISP and would need to contact them for help identifying the problem if none of the above helps resolve the disconnects. If disconnects with any of these specific error codes become common for a lot of players at the same time, it would point to at least one of them being on Bungie's side and you should look to their @BungieHelp Twitter account for announcements.
